Given: The function below

[tex]C(t)=\frac{3t}{0.08t^2+5.2}[/tex]

To Determine: The concentration since 25 minutes

Solution

[tex]\begin{gathered} t=25 \\ C(t)=\frac{3(25)}{0.08(25)^2+5.2} \end{gathered}[/tex][tex]\begin{gathered} C(t)=\frac{75}{0.08(625)+5.2} \\ C(t)=\frac{75}{50+5.2} \\ C(t)=\frac{75}{55.2} \\ C(t)=1.3587\times microgram-per-milliliter \end{gathered}[/tex]

Please note that

[tex]1microgram=0.001milligrams[/tex]

Therefore, we would convert our answer to milligrams

[tex]C(t)=\frac{1.3587}{1000}milligram-per-millilitter[/tex][tex]C(t)=0.0013587milligram-per-milliliter[/tex]

Hence, the concentration is 0.0014 milligram per milliliter
